The problem this kills

You fly home from a three-day trade show with a tablet full of half-typed names, a badge-scan CSV from the booth vendor, and a stack of business cards with coffee rings on them. By the time someone cleans it all up, normalizes the company names, figures out which leads are already in your CRM, and routes them to the right reps, two weeks have gone by - and a hot lead has gone cold.

Worse, half of those "new" leads are duplicates of existing accounts. Push them into the CRM raw and you create messy double records, reps step on each other, and your pipeline numbers lie to you.

This tool turns the post-show scramble into a calm, controlled review. Leads come in, they get tagged with the event, they get deduped against your existing contacts, a human approves every create-or-merge decision, and reps get a clean list - before you've even unpacked your suitcase.

What you'll build

A private internal web app that:

  • Lets booth staff capture leads on a tablet with a fast form (name, company, email, interest, hot/warm/cold, rep notes) - or import a badge-scan CSV from the show.
  • Tags every lead with event context (which show, which booth, which day, who captured it).
  • Normalizes company names and emails, then dedupes each lead against your existing CRM contacts using a smart key (lowercased email + normalized company).
  • Shows ops a review queue of every lead with a suggested action: create new, merge into existing, or skip duplicate.
  • Makes a person approve each create/merge decision before anything is committed - the AI suggests, you decide.
  • Routes approved leads to the right rep by your own rules.
  • Exports a CRM-ready CSV in exactly the columns your CRM expects.

The governance it includes (this is the point)

  • Login so only your team can open the tool.
  • Row-level security so each organization only ever sees its own leads and events.
  • A full audit trail - who captured, edited, approved, merged, or exported each lead, and exactly when.
  • A human-in-the-loop approval gate - the tool drafts create/merge/route decisions; a person reviews and approves before anything is written or exported. No silent CRM writes.
  • Duplicate guards - the same badge or email can't be processed twice, even if you import the CSV twice.
